What are the conditions for Uzbekistan Airways to compensate you?

  • Delay at arrival: You arrived with more than 3 hours delay at Tashkent.
  • Cancellation: The airline cancelled the flight less than 14 days before departure.
  • Overbooking: You were denied boarding against your will at Paris airport.
  • Airline responsibility: The problem must be attributable to Uzbekistan Airways (technical problem, sick crew, scheduling...).

Warning: Extraordinary circumstances (extreme weather preventing takeoff from Paris, air traffic controllers' strike, political instability) exempt the airline from its obligation to compensate.

What are your rights at Paris airport in case of prolonged wait?

In addition to financial compensation, the European regulation guarantees what is called a 'right to care.' If your flight is delayed departing from Charles de Gaulle International Airport, Uzbekistan Airways must provide you with free meals and refreshments in reasonable quantity given the delay.

Some passengers are unaware that transportation between the hotel and Charles de Gaulle International Airport terminal is also included in the legal package due by Uzbekistan Airways.

What is the exact amount of compensation for a cancelled Uzbekistan Airways flight from Paris to Tashkent?

According to European Regulation EC 261/2004, the distance between CDG and TAS being 5 133 km, the legal fixed compensation is set at 600 € per passenger, regardless of the initial price of the plane ticket.

How much time do I have to claim my compensation from Uzbekistan Airways?

The legal limitation period depends on the country where the airline or the airport is based or the competent jurisdiction. Generally it varies from 2 to 5 years, but in France, you have up to 5 years to assert your rights.
